Determining the size of a fastener involves considering several key factors related to the application and the materials being fastened together. Here’s a step-by-step guide to help you determine the size of the fastener you need:
- Identify the Fastening Task:
- Determine what you are fastening together (e.g., metal sheets, wood pieces, plastic components).
- Consider the load-bearing requirements and the expected stresses on the fastener.
- Understand Fastener Types:
- Familiarize yourself with different types of fasteners, such as bolts, screws, nuts, washers, rivets, etc.
- Each type of fastener has specific sizing parameters (e.g., diameter, thread pitch, length).
- Consider Material Compatibility:
- Ensure that the fastener material is compatible with the materials being joined (e.g., stainless steel fasteners for corrosive environments, brass or plastic fasteners for electrical applications).
- Determine Fastener Diameter:
- For bolts and screws, measure the diameter of the fastener shaft. This is typically done using a caliper or a diameter gauge.
- Pay attention to standard sizing conventions (e.g., metric sizes like M6, M8, M10, or imperial sizes like 1/4″, 5/16″, 3/8″).
- Select Thread Type and Pitch:
- Determine the thread type (e.g., coarse thread, fine thread) based on the application requirements.
- Measure the thread pitch (distance between threads) using a thread pitch gauge if necessary.
- Choose Fastener Length:
- Consider the thickness of the materials being fastened together.
- The fastener length should be sufficient to penetrate through all the materials while leaving enough thread engagement for secure fastening.
- Account for Clearance and Head Style:
- If there are clearance restrictions, choose a fastener with an appropriate head style (e.g., countersunk, pan head, hex head).
- Ensure that the head style allows for easy access and tightening without interference.
- Consult Fastener Sizing Charts and Standards:
- Refer to industry-standard sizing charts and tables for guidance on fastener sizes based on load requirements and material compatibility.
- Standards organizations like ANSI, ISO, and DIN provide comprehensive guidelines for fastener sizing.
- Consider Environmental Factors:
- For outdoor or corrosive environments, choose fasteners with appropriate coatings or materials to resist rust and degradation.
- Test Fit and Verify:
- Before finalizing your selection, perform a test fit to ensure that the chosen fastener size and type are suitable for the application.
- Verify that the fastener meets any regulatory or industry-specific requirements.
